IMEG is seeking a Senior Civil Engineer specializing in civil site design, infrastructure, and/or water/wastewater design to join our Civil team in Omaha, Nebraska. In this role, you will lead and manage large, complex civil engineering projects, providing project direction, technical expertise, and innovative solutions to ensure successful outcomes for clients. You’ll collaborate with cross-functional teams, oversee project delivery from concept through construction, and play a key role in mentoring staff and developing client relationships. Advance your career by shaping high-impact site development and infrastructure projects with a national leader in civil engineering. 

 

 

Principal Responsibilities 

 

Coordinate, oversee, and manage projects of varying size and complexity, serving as the primary point of contact for teams and clients 

Collaborate with business development staff, Project Executives, Client Executives, and Market Directors/Leaders during project initiation 

Assist with design scopes of work, fee calculations, and contract reviews for proposal generation 

Develop project schedules, set milestones, and manage deadlines 

Prepare monthly billings, submit financial information, and update billing projections and completion percentages 

Ensure designs meet owner standards, IMEG standards, and code requirements; oversee quality control and construction support 

Lead and document progress meetings, coordinate project scheduling, and provide meeting documentation 

Participate in project interviews and presentations 

Respond to and resolve client and construction concerns, manage change orders, and obtain necessary approvals 

Mentor, train, motivate, and lead team members 

Build, maintain, and develop client relationships 

 

 

Required Qualifications and Skills 

 

Bachelor of Science (BS) Degree in Civil Engineering, or equivalent, required 

Professional Engineer (PE) License required 

10 years of experience minimum required, 12 preferred, in the building design consulting industry 

Demonstrated leadership traits in the Project Management career path 

Adept in the technical aspects of one’s discipline 

Mastery of technical and analytical skills including proficiency in the Civil Engineering field 

Ability to perform final quality control check in their area of expertise 

Ability to sell work and develop client relationships 

Excellent communication and interpersonal skills; Ability to clearly communicate in both oral and written communication to individuals or groups 

Ability to work collaboratively in a team environment 

Attention to detail and problem-solving skills 

Eagerness to adapt to new challenges 

Proficient with MS Office Suite including but not limited to Word, Excel, and Outlook 

Ability to travel up to 20% with occasional overnight stays

Civil Team Highlights 

IMEG’s civil engineers deliver comprehensive land development services for both private and public sector projects, including site planning, grading, utilities, and permitting 

 

Our team utilizes Civil 3D and advanced analytical tools to deliver innovative, cost-effective solutions for site development and infrastructure 

 

We emphasize green infrastructure, erosion control, and sustainable site design practices 

 

IMEG supports projects through all phases, from initial planning and design to construction engineering and inspection, ensuring quality and client satisfaction 

 

Our civil team has contributed to standout projects such as the I74 Bridge, Bettendorf Sports Complex, and major municipal infrastructure improvements
